Bio

        Dalton Andrew Zeigler was born on October 29, 1999, outside of Harrisburg PA and still resides there. He goes by the stage name “Dalton Andrew”. Dalton was heavily influenced by music at a very young age. Iron Maiden was his favorite band growing up. He experimented with several instruments, but the guitar was the one he loved the most. Dalton is left-handed and tried to play the much more common right-handed guitar, but it never felt right to him, so he stayed with the left-handed guitar and never looked back. At age 16 he started practicing 1-2 hours a day, then 3-4 hours, and currently 8-12 hours a day. He went from “Guitar Hero”, to “Rocksmith”, to open mic nights. Dalton’s first experience playing for a large crowd was at the high school talent show in front of several hundred people. He was a good student in school and started taking college classes in 11th and 12th grades for music business. He graduated high school in 2018 and completed college in 2019 with an associate degree in music business and a diploma in audio engineering, while doing an internship at Progressive Enterprises Sound Studios. During this time, he played with local musicians and attended a lot of shows. Dalton is mostly self-taught but has been taking guitar lessons with Dario Lorina of Black Label Society through Death Grip Academy, Cody Suchomski of Out of Darkness, and Ryan Chilcote of BCR Music. He has been a member of a few bands including Blood and Earth, Offensive, and The Plan. He performed shows and 2 mini tours with Offensive opening up for the bands Butcher Babies, Infected Rain, Stitched Up Heart, Inhuman Condition, Crusadist, Out of Darkness and Wildstreet. He also performed shows with The Plan and opened up for Nail Bite and Texas Hippie Coalition. His favorite genres are traditional heavy metal, power metal and melodic death metal and he shares his guitar playing on YouTube, Facebook, Instagram, and Tik Tok.

        Guitarists that have influenced Dalton: 

Alexi Laiho, Dave Mustaine, Zakk Wylde, Jeff Loomis, Yngwie Malmsteen, Herman Li, Michael Romeo, Jari Mäenpää, Chuck Schuldiner

 

         Bands that have inspired Dalton: 

Iron Maiden, Dio, Judas Priest, Death, Nevermore, Children of Bodom, Wintersun, Sanctuary, Megadeth, Dethklok, Dragonforce, Black Label Society, Hammerfall, Beast in Black, Savatage, Powerwolf, Obituary, and Journey. 

 

 

         Dalton's Guitar Brands: 

ESP, Jackson, Schecter, Solar, Wylde Audio

​

        Dalton's Equipment:

Kemper Profiler, Marshall Cab, Ernie Ball strings, Swiss Picks
